Reminds me i want that Swedish prop trainer aircraft, the MFI-9B Mili-Trainer

image
image
image

And it even has Bantam missiles… Yay

Armament

2x 7.62 FN MAG machine guns under the wings in a gunpod.

12x 7.5cm m/55 “Frida” rocket, or 12x68mm Matra SNEB rockets under the wing.

Or it could mount two of those Bantam missiles

General characteristics

Crew: Two
Length: 5.85 m (19 ft 2 in)
Wingspan: 7.43 m (24 ft 5 in)
Height: 2.00 m (6 ft 7 in)
Wing area: 8.70 m2 (93.6 sq ft)
Aspect ratio: 6:1
Airfoil: NACA 23008.5 (mod.)
Empty weight: 340 kg (750 lb)
Max takeoff weight: 575 kg (1,268 lb)
Fuel capacity: 80 L (21 US gal; 18 imp gal)
Powerplant: 1 × Rolls-Royce/Continental O-200-A air-cooled flat-four engine, 75 kW (100 hp)

Performance

Maximum speed: 380 km/h (236 mph, 205 kn) at sea level
Cruise speed: 215 km/h (134 mph, 116 kn) (econ. cruise)
Stall speed: 80 km/h (50 mph, 43 kn)
Never exceed speed: 305 km/h (190 mph, 165 kn)
Range: 800 km (500 mi, 430 nmi) (with maximum payload)
Service ceiling: 4,500 m (14,800 ft)
Rate of climb: 4.3 m/s (850 ft/min)
